bool_t xdr_fsstat3res (XDR *xdrs, fsstat3res *objp) { if (!xdr_nfsstat3 (xdrs, &objp->status)) return FALSE; switch (objp->status) { case NFS3_OK: if (!xdr_fsstat3resok (xdrs, &objp->fsstat3res_u.resok)) return FALSE; break; default: if (!xdr_fsstat3resfail (xdrs, &objp->fsstat3res_u.resfail)) return FALSE; break; } return TRUE; }
bool_t xdr_fsstat3res(XDR *xdrs, fsstat3res *objp) { register int32_t *buf; if (!xdr_nfsstat3(xdrs, &objp->status)) { return (FALSE); } switch (objp->status) { case NFS3_OK: if (!xdr_fsstat3resok(xdrs, &objp->RPC_UNION_NAME(fsstat3res).resok)) { return (FALSE); } break; default: if (!xdr_post_op_attr(xdrs, &objp->RPC_UNION_NAME(fsstat3res).resfail)) { return (FALSE); } break; } return (TRUE); }